Arrival at Korbous: A Natural Wonder

Once you arrive, the first thing you’ll notice is the vivid blue waters of the Mediterranean crashing against rocky cliffs and rugged coastline. These waters are crystal-clear, providing perfect conditions for swimming, provided you’re comfortable with the waves and uneven stones—a detail that some reviews highlighted as a bit tricky, especially when waves are strong.

The hot springs themselves are the main attraction. They flow naturally into the sea, creating a unique blend of warm mineral waters and sea water. Many visitors, including reviewers, found the experience soothing, with the mineral content believed to offer health benefits. However, some noted that the waves and slippery rocks can make bathing a bit challenging, so good footwear and caution are advised.

Views That Take Your Breath Away

From Korbous, you’ll enjoy panoramic vistas that stretch across the Gulf of Tunis, revealing not only the coastline but also Tunis, Carthage, and Sidi Bou Said—all visible on clear days. The surrounding hills add texture to the scenery, making it a perfect backdrop for photos or just soaking in the natural beauty.
